﻿body,input,textarea,select{background-color:#ffffff;font-size:14px;font-family:"Lucida Grande", "Hiragino Kaku Gothic Pro", "ヒラギノ角ゴ Pro W3", "メイリオ", Meiryo, "ＭＳ Ｐゴシック", Verdana, Arial, sans-serif;line-height:1.6;color:#333333}body,div,dl,dt,dd,ul,ol,li,h1,h2,h3,h4,h5,h6,pre,form,fieldset,input,select,textarea,p,blockquote,table,th,td,strong,address{margin:0;padding:0;outline:none}.videocall-bgcolor{background-color:#007aff}.interview-bgcolor{background-color:#37a466}.followcarepaymet-bgcolor{background-color:#194188}.red{color:#cc0000}.orange{color:#e38d13}.green{color:#457300}.blue{color:#0066cc}.gray{color:gray}.lightgray{color:#999}.bold{font-weight:bold}.font_size_ll{font-size:20px}.font_size_l{font-size:16px}.font_size_s{font-size:12px}.radio-input{display:none}.radio-input+label:hover{cursor:pointer}.radio-input+label{padding-left:40px;padding-top:4px;position:relative}.radio-input+label::before{content:"";display:block;position:absolute;top:0;left:0;width:30px;height:30px;border:1px solid #999;border-radius:50%}.radio-input:checked+label{color:#428bca}.radio-input:checked+label::after{content:"";display:block;position:absolute;top:3px;left:3px;width:24px;height:24px;background:#357ebd;border-radius:50%}.radio-input-disabled{display:none}.radio-input-disabled+label{padding-left:40px;padding-top:4px;position:relative;color:#999}.radio-input-disabled+label::before{content:"";display:block;position:absolute;top:0;left:0;width:30px;height:30px;border:1px solid #999;border-radius:50%}.radio-input-disabled:checked+label::after{content:"";display:block;position:absolute;top:3px;left:3px;width:24px;height:24px;background:#357ebd;border-radius:50%}.radio-input-disabled:checked+label{color:#428bca}.clear_radio{margin:0px 10px;border:0}.mt5{margin-top:5px}.mt10{margin-top:10px}.mt20{margin-top:20px}.mt40{margin-top:40px}.mt50{margin-top:50px}.m10{margin:10px}.m5{margin:5px}.mb5{margin-bottom:5px}.mb0{margin-bottom:0px}.mb10{margin-bottom:10px}.mb20{margin-bottom:20px}.ml0{margin-left:0px}.ml5{margin-left:5px}.ml10{margin-left:10px}.ml40{margin-left:40px}.mr5{margin-right:5px}.mr10{margin-right:10px}.mt0{margin-top:0px !important}.mt30{margin-top:30px}.h40{height:40px}.h50{height:50px}.h150{height:150px}.w50p{width:50%}.w40p{width:40%}.w30p{width:30%}.w70p{width:70%}.w100p{width:100%}.pl0{padding-left:0px}.pl5{padding-left:5px}.pl30{padding-left:30px}.pr0{padding-right:0px}.pr5{padding-right:5px}.pr10{padding-right:10px}.bg-color-lightgray{background-color:#cdcdcd}.bg-color-lightyellow{background-color:#ffe196}.bg-color-white{background-color:white}.bg-color-black{background-color:black}.pos_relative{position:relative}.under{text-decoration:underline}.pointer{cursor:pointer}#pageTop{position:fixed;bottom:60px;right:20px}#pageTop a,#pageBottom a{display:block;z-index:999;padding:8px 0 0 0px;border-radius:30px;width:35px;height:35px;background-color:#9FD6D2;color:#fff;font-weight:bold;text-decoration:none;text-align:center}#pageTop a:hover{text-decoration:none;opacity:0.7}#pageBottom{position:fixed;bottom:20px;right:20px}#pageBottom a:hover{text-decoration:none;opacity:0.7}.footer-margin{margin-bottom:20px}.unread-cnt-icon-wrap{position:absolute;top:4px;left:80px}.unread-cnt-icon-wrap.top{top:4px;left:107px}.unread-cnt-icon{position:absolute;top:0px;left:0px;background:red;border-radius:10px;padding:0.5px 6px;color:white;font-size:11px;line-height:18px}.ticket-cnt-icon{position:absolute;top:18px;left:110px;background:red;border-radius:10px;padding:6px;color:white;font-size:11px;white-space:nowrap;z-index:2000}.ticket-cnt-icon.top{left:94px}.institution-name,.logo-title-under{height:20px;overflow:hidden;white-space:nowrap;text-overflow:ellipsis}.menu-down-icon{font-size:18px;margin-left:4px}.institution-name{display:none}.logo-title{padding:6px 6px 6px 15px;max-width:calc(100% - 59px)}.menu-nav svg{width:18px;height:18px}.menu-nav>li>a svg g path{fill:#777777;stroke:#777777}.menu-nav>li>a:hover svg path{fill:#24ac6b}.menu-nav>li>a:hover svg.setting path,.menu-nav>li>a:hover svg.pharmacy path{stroke:#24ac6b}.menu-nav>li>a{display:inline-flex;align-items:center;width:100%}.menu-text{margin-left:8px}.menu-nav .dropdown-menu .navbar-link{display:flex;align-items:center}.menu-nav .dropdown-menu svg{margin-right:8px}.menu-nav .dropdown-menu li,.menu-nav .dropdown-menu .navbar-link{width:100%}@media screen and (min-width: 768px){.ticket-cnt-icon{position:absolute;top:40px;left:50px}.ticket-cnt-icon.top{left:8px}.institution-name{display:block;max-width:327px}.logo-title{max-width:none}.logo-title-one-line{padding:15px}.logo-title-under{display:none}.navbar-container{display:flex;flex-wrap:nowrap;align-items:center;justify-content:space-between}.navbar-container.container:before,.navbar-container.container:after{content:none}.menu-text{display:none}.menu-nav svg{width:20px;height:20px}.unread-cnt-icon-wrap{position:absolute;top:7px;left:64px}.unread-cnt-icon-wrap.top{left:30px}}.navbar-brand-new-line{color:#24ac6b;font-weight:700;font-family:Hiragino Sans,Noto Sans Japanese,Yu Gothic,Meiryo,sans-serif;font-size:18px}@media screen and (min-width: 992px){.institution-name{max-width:748px}}@media screen and (max-width: 767px){.logo-title-top{font-size:13px}.logo-title-under{display:block}.menu-text{display:inline-block}.navbar-brand-new-line{font-size:13px}}.horizontal-list{overflow-x:auto;white-space:nowrap;-webkit-overflow-scrolling:touch}.guest-image{display:inline-block;margin:10px}.carendear-positon{position:relative}.display-flex{display:flex}.gray_out{background-color:#eeeeee}.modal-w80{width:80%}.select-table{background-color:yellow}.padding-bottom-10{padding-bottom:10px}.button-circle{border-radius:50%}.text_color_white{color:white}.font_size_xxs{font-size:xx-small}.btn-circle-3d{display:inline-block;text-decoration:none;background:#ff8181;color:#FFF;line-height:120px;border-radius:50%;text-align:center;font-weight:bold;overflow:hidden;box-shadow:0px 2px 2px rgba(0,0,0,0.29);border-bottom:solid 3px #bd6565;transition:.4s}.btn-circle-3d:active{-webkit-transform:translateY(2px);transform:translateY(2px);box-shadow:0 0 1px rgba(0,0,0,0.15);border-bottom:none}.pre-wrap{white-space:pre-wrap}.disable-btn{background-color:#dcdcdc}.alert-primary{color:#004085;background-color:#cce5ff;border-color:#b8daff}.alert-secondary{color:#383d41;background-color:#e2e3e5;border-color:#d6d8db}.reserve-time-area{padding:10px;margin-bottom:5px;border:1px solid transparent;border-radius:4px}.reserve-card{width:100%;margin-bottom:15px;overflow-y:hidden;overflow-x:auto;-ms-overflow-style:-ms-autohiding-scrollbar;border:2px solid #dddddd;-webkit-overflow-scrolling:touch}.badge-success{color:#fff;background-color:#28a745}.badge-danger{color:#fff;background-color:#dc3545}@media print{.no-print{display:none}}.img-thumbnail{width:200px;height:150px}.switchArea{line-height:32px;letter-spacing:0;text-align:center;font-size:13px;position:relative;margin:auto;width:72px;background:#fff}.switchArea input[type="checkbox"]{display:none}.switchArea label.check-label{display:block;box-sizing:border-box;height:32px;border:2px solid #ff0000;border-radius:16px}.switchArea input[type="checkbox"]:checked+label.check-label{border-color:#78bd78}.switchArea label.check-label span:after{content:"OFF";padding:0 0 0 19px;color:#ff0000}.switchArea input[type="checkbox"]:checked+label.check-label span:after{content:"ON";padding:0 19px 0 0;color:#78bd78}.switchArea #swImg{position:absolute;width:24px;height:24px;background:#ff0000;top:4px;left:4px;border-radius:12px;transition:.2s}.switchArea input[type="checkbox"]:checked ~ #swImg{transform:translateX(40px);background:#78bd78}.switchArea input[type="checkbox"]:disabled ~ #swImg{background:gray;content:"×";padding:0 0 0 19px;color:gray;border:2px solid gray}.switchArea input[type="checkbox"]:disabled+label span:after{color:gray}.switchArea input[type="checkbox"]:disabled+label{border-color:gray}.password_area{display:flex}.password_generated_button{width:46px;margin-left:5px}.felx_center{display:flex;align-items:center}.display-none#upload_file{display:none}.display-none#upload_password_file{display:none}.hidden-overflow{overflow:hidden}
